I'm having my first Shrimp Boil for family and friends and I have what could be a silly question. I want to serve shell on shrimp, the question is - do I need to devein them? I myself get a little queasy digging them out. Please share you thoughts. Carol
To devein them, use kitchen scissor. Insert behind the head just under the shell and cut along the back. There's a groove where the intestine is at so you would not unnecessarily damage the meat. Rinse in cold water to get the intestine out.
